Acquiring a charming Maltese puppy can be a exciting experience , but understanding the average cost is vital . Usually , you can foresee to pay between $700 and $3000 for a quality Maltese from a trusted breeder. But, prices can fluctuate significantly based on considerations like ancestry, show quality , location, and the seller’s fame. Besides , adopting a Maltese from a local rescue often costs approximately $200 to $500 , including initial vaccinations and sometimes spaying or neutering. To reduce your combined expense, consider adopting, searching for a breeder offering reasonable prices, and meticulously researching several options.

The True Cost of a Maltese: Beyond the Initial Price Tag
Acquiringobtaining a Maltese puppypup can seem straightforward, with black maltese poodle mix pricescosts often ranging from around $800 to $2000. However, the complete price extends well past that initial investment. Regular pet treatment, including preventative checkupsand shots can easily amount to thousands over time. Furthermore, grooming– their coat needs frequent attention isn’t cheapis quite expensive, and specialized dog foodand supplements also contributes to the regular monetary burden. Don’t forget the price of toys, training classes, and potential damage replacement – owning a Maltese is a long-term commitment that requires careful consideration!
